The Dangers of Compounding Pharmacies

When a patient needs a medication that is not ordinarily found on the market, a physician may send a prescription to a compounding pharmacy to have a customized medication created. Most of these businesses are small operations, but some have expanded in scope, leading them to supply bulk quantities to hospitals and physicians across the country.

Nationwide recall of all sterile drugs from compounding pharmacy

An FDA News Release reports of a nationwide voluntary recall of all non-expired sterile drugs distributed by Abrams Royal Compounding Pharmacy. The Dallas company is recalling all intravenous injections, injectable medication, eye drops, nasal sprays, pellet implants, inhalation solutions, and eye ointments made between June 17th and December 17th 2013.
